Safety Aspects
• Check the function of the safety valve to ensure correct operation. Follow the
planned maintenance program.
• The system is only suitable for installation in a safe, non-hazardous area and is not
suitable for use with flammable sample liquids. Non-wetted components such as
cabinet enclosure etc. must be kept dry and clean.
• It should be pointed out that installation and operation of this system and associated
equipment must be carried out by skilled, trained, and certified personnel, and that
Green Instruments A/S does not take any responsibility for the operation of the
equipment and associated equipment whatsoever. Successful and safe operation of
this equipment depends on proper handling, installation, operation, and
maintenance.
The equipment must only be applied as described in this instruction manual. If the system
is used in any other way not specified by Green Instruments A/S, equipment safety may
become impaired and Green Instruments A/S cannot be held liable for any resulting
damage or injury.
HAZARDOUS VOLTAGE!
Disconnect the power before installing or servicing the equipment. Ignoring this warning
can result in severe personal injury or material damage. Read the instruction carefully to
ensure correct connection of all power and signal leads.
Make sure that the correct voltage is connected to the system.
CIRCUIT BREAKER!
The installation must include a means of isolating electrical power by a clearly marked
switch or circuit breaker external to the system. The external switch or circuit breaker shall
be in close proximity to the system and within easy reach of the operator.
OVERLOAD PROTECTION!
For compliance with the safety requirements IEC 61010-1 (2010), the installation must
include a means of overcurrent protection to provide protection against excessive energy
being drawn from the power supply system in case of a fault in the equipment.
PROTECTIVE EARTH!
The system must be connected to protective earth.
INSTALLATION AND FAULT FINDING!
Electrical installation and fault finding on the system should only be undertaken by a
suitably trained and qualified engineer.
